First produced in 1985, Vigna del Sorbo sits alongside Flaccianello at the apex of Fontodi’s range. It was elevated from Riserva to Gran Selezione with the introduction of the category in 2014. The vineyard extends over eight hectares with the oldest plantings now well over 50 years old. The 2020 is slow to reveal itself – even with coaxing, aromas aren’t completely forthcoming. Eventually, subtle hints of sundried tomato and grilled herbs evolve to darker tones of violet and liquorice. True to its western Panzano origins, the framework is firm and sturdy. Tight with a concentrated core but not overly dense, there's a richness to the tannins. Finishes with savoury black plum and toast. (MM)

The 2020 Chianti Classico Gran Selezione Vigna del Sorbo is one of the most backward editions of this wine I can remember tasting. Dark and almost somber, the Vigna del Sorbo packs a ton of intensity in its deceptively mid-weight frame. In many vintages, Vigna del Sorbo is quite showy in its youth. That is not at all the case with the 2020, a wine that will require many years to be at its best. Hints of lavender, dried herbs, plum and graphite appear over time, but the 2020 is very clearly an infant. There is a feeling of youthful austerity (in a positive sense) that I find quite alluring. The 2020 Sorbo is a wine for those who can wait. (AG) 95+

Fontodi "Vigna del Sorbo" Chianti Classico Gran Selezione 2020 is a masterful expression of Sangiovese from one of the most esteemed estates in Tuscany. Produced by Fontodi, located in the heart of Chianti Classico, this Gran Selezione comes from the prestigious Vigna del Sorbo vineyard, a prime site in Panzano’s famed Conca d’Oro (Golden Shell). The 2020 vintage showcases the remarkable precision, structure, and depth for which this single-vineyard Chianti Classico is renowned. Made predominantly from Sangiovese, with a small percentage of Cabernet Sauvignon to add complexity and structure, this wine undergoes meticulous vineyard management and traditional winemaking techniques. On the nose, the 2020 Vigna del Sorbo offers a stunning bouquet of ripe black cherries, dark plums, and wild berries, intertwined with floral notes of violet, along with hints of tobacco, leather, and spice. Subtle earthy undertones and a touch of cedar from oak aging add further complexity.
